CIMARRON 1873 SADDLE RIFLE – 44/40 WIN 18″ CC/BLUED WALNUT
The Cimarron 1873 Saddle Rifle is a traditional lever-action built to historic lines and modern fit. Chambered in .44-40 Winchester with an 18-inch barrel, it pairs classic ergonomics with period-correct appointments including a walnut stock and case-colored/hardened metalwork. Product Specifications
- The caliber is .44-40 Winchester.
- The action type is Lever.
- The barrel measures 18 inches.
- The overall length is 35.5 inches.
- The magazine capacity is 10 rounds.
- The stock material is WALNUT.
- The finish type is CASE COLORED/HARDENED.
- The metal color is BLUED.
- The weight is 7.5 pounds.
- The rate of twist is 1:36″.
- Sights are present: Yes.
- Checkering on the stock: Yes.
- The ATF type is classified as SPORTING RIFLE.

This rifle suits shooters who value historical styling and practical function. It is well suited to cowboy action shooting and field hunting of medium-sized game where the .44-40 cartridge and a balanced 18″ barrel are appropriate. The walnut stock and case-colored finish give a traditional look while the 10-round capacity and full sights provide practical utility in classic lever-action form.
